#3 Pietersen almost perishes to Dhoni: India vs England, 1st test, Lord’s, 2011

Dhoni’s joy was shortlived and Pietersen went on to score an unbeaten double hundred

This one didn’t go India’s way. Nothing really went India’s way in the series we are referring to. It was the first innings of the first test of India’s English summer in 2011 and India had already lost their bowling spearhead Zaheer Khan to injury.

Lack of bowling options prompted Dhoni to take a break from his 'keeping duties’ and roll his arm over instead in the post-lunch session of Day 2. Dhoni did the unthinkable by almost dismissing England's premier batsman Kevin Pietersen with one of his wide outswingers. Billy Bowden gave it out at first but KP, who was batting on 73, asked for a review.

To India’s disappointment, replays showed that the bat had actually kissed the pad and there was daylight between the bat and the ball. The decision was overturned and Pietersen went on to score an unbeaten 202.
